The Kinderinseln in Munich offer comprehensive care for children aged 5 months to 3 years. With a focus on individual support and holistic development, the educators and pedagogues respect and support the personality of each child and respond to their needs.
The main mission of the Kinderinseln is to offer children the best possible start in a complex world. Teamwork, openness and transparent decision-making processes are the cornerstones of the corporate philosophy. Everyone in the team is encouraged to contribute individual skills and develop further.
Although specific sustainability goals are not explicitly mentioned, the focus is on long-term and sustainable pedagogical work. This is reflected in the continuous improvement of pedagogical concepts and the involvement of employees in decision-making processes.
The company promotes an atmosphere of mutual appreciation and offers opportunities for further training as well as above-average pay. Interns are welcome, and part-time jobs are available.
The Kinderinseln stand out from other institutions due to their harmonious team atmosphere, which is based on cooperation and partnership. This creates a safe environment for children in which they feel secure and are supported on their path to independence.
